Amplitude and period of 4 - cos 2x

The given function is 4 - cos(2x).
To find the amplitude, we need to look at the coefficient in front of the cosine function. In this case, the coefficient is 1, which means the amplitude is 1.
To find the period, we use the formula T = 2π/|B|, where B is the coefficient of x. In this case, the coefficient is 2, so the period is T = 2π/2 = π.
Therefore, the amplitude of 4 - cos(2x) is 1 and the period is π.
